Application Procedures

The application process for resource extraction restrictions typically begins with submission of a formal request to the relevant regulatory authority overseeing protected areas law. Applicants must provide comprehensive documentation detailing the proposed activity, including its scope and methods. This ensures transparency and allows for thorough review.

Applicants are generally required to submit environmental impact assessments along with their applications. These assessments evaluate potential ecological, social, and economic effects—ensuring the proposed extraction aligns with legal standards. Authorities review these documents carefully to determine suitability and compliance with existing restrictions.

Once submitted, applications often undergo public consultations and stakeholder engagements. This process provides opportunities for local communities, environmental organizations, and other interested parties to express concerns. Feedback collected during this phase can influence the final decision on licensing or restrictions.

The licensing process may include site inspections and technical evaluations by government officials. Following review and consultation, authorities decide whether to approve, modify, or reject the application, imposing specific conditions or limitations if granted. This process aims to ensure resource extraction aligns with legal restrictions and sustainable practices.

Case Studies of Effective Restrictions Enforcement

Effective enforcement of restrictions on resource extraction is exemplified through several notable case studies worldwide. These cases demonstrate practical applications of legal frameworks and highlight best practices in protecting natural resources.

One prominent example is the establishment of designated protected areas in Costa Rica, where strict enforcement policies have successfully curbed illegal resource extraction activities. Regular patrols and community engagement have played vital roles. Similarly, in Norway’s North Sea, advanced monitoring technologies have enabled authorities to detect unauthorized fishing and drilling promptly, resulting in significant compliance improvements.

In Africa, Namibia’s community-based natural resource management programs have empowered local communities, making enforcement more effective. These programs foster local stewardship, ensuring adherence to restrictions. Additionally, Australia’s Great Barrier Reef Marine Park enforces extraction restrictions through satellite surveillance, coupled with legal penalties, effectively reducing illegal activities.

Overall, these case studies reveal that integrating technological monitoring, community involvement, and comprehensive legal enforcement significantly enhances the effectiveness of restrictions on resource extraction. Such approaches serve as models for achieving sustainable resource management globally.

Technological Innovations in Monitoring

Advancements in monitoring technologies have significantly enhanced the enforcement of restrictions on resource extraction. Satellite imaging and remote sensing allow authorities to observe vast protected areas in real-time with high accuracy, detecting unauthorized activities promptly. These tools improve oversight by providing comprehensive spatial data, reducing the likelihood of illegal extraction.

Unmanned aerial vehicles (UAVs), commonly known as drones, also play a vital role. They facilitate close-up surveillance in difficult-to-access regions, capturing detailed imagery and thermal data. Drones can be quickly deployed, offering a cost-effective solution for continuous monitoring and rapid response to violations.

Emerging sensor technologies further strengthen monitoring efforts. Ground-based sensors and acoustic devices can detect specific signs of resource extraction, including changes in land elevation or unauthorized vehicle movements. Combining these innovations with data analytics enables authorities to identify illegal activities accurately and efficiently.

Overall, these technological innovations in monitoring are transforming resource management strategies, making restrictions on resource extraction more enforceable and effective within protected areas.
